The Importance of Software Providers
The software providers themselves play a crucial role in shaping the gaming experience. Reputable providers, like NetEnt, Microgaming, Play'n GO, and Evolution Gaming, are known for their high-quality graphics, innovative gameplay mechanics, and, most importantly, fair and transparent random number generation (RNG). These providers undergo rigorous testing and auditing by independent agencies to ensure their games are truly random and not rigged in any way. Choosing games from these trusted providers is a key indicator of a platform's commitment to player safety and fairness. Additionally, these providers frequently introduce new technologies, such as virtual reality (VR) and augmented reality (AR), to push the boundaries of online gaming, creating even more immersive and engaging experiences. The quality of the software directly translates into the enjoyment and trust players place in the platform.
| Software Provider | Game Specialization | Reputation |
|---|---|---|
| NetEnt | Video Slots, Table Games | Excellent – Known for innovative features and high-quality graphics |
| Microgaming | Progressive Jackpots, Slots, Poker | Excellent – One of the oldest and largest providers in the industry |
| Play'n GO | Mobile-First Slots, Innovative Themes | Very Good – Focuses on high-quality mobile gaming experiences |
| Evolution Gaming | Live Dealer Games | Excellent – Industry leader in live casino solutions |

Security and Responsible Gaming
In the online gaming world, security is paramount. Players are entrusting platforms with their personal and financial information, so robust security measures are non-negotiable. This includes using advanced encryption technology (such as SSL) to protect data transmission, employing secure payment gateways to process transactions, and implementing stringent identity verification procedures to prevent fraud. Reputable platforms will also be licensed and regulated by recognized gaming authorities, such as the Malta Gaming Authority (MGA) or the UK Gambling Commission (UKGC). These authorities impose strict standards on operators, ensuring they adhere to fair gaming practices and protect player funds. Beyond technical security, a responsible gaming program is crucial. This includes features such as deposit limits, self-exclusion options, and access to resources for players who may be struggling with problem gambling. A truly reputable platform prioritizes player well-being alongside profitability.
Understanding Licensing and Regulation
Licensing and regulation play a vital role in ensuring the legitimacy and fairness of online casinos. A license from a reputable authority signifies that the platform has met certain standards of operation, including financial stability, security protocols, and fair gaming practices. The specific requirements vary depending on the licensing jurisdiction, but they generally involve regular audits, adherence to anti-money laundering (AML) regulations, and responsible gaming measures. Players should always verify a platform's licensing information before depositing any funds. The licensing authority's website will typically provide a publicly accessible register of licensed operators. If a platform is operating without a valid license, or if its license has been revoked, it’s a major red flag and should be avoided. The Role of Cryptocurrency in Online Gaming
Cryptocurrencies, such as Bitcoin, Ethereum, and Litecoin, are becoming increasingly popular in the online gaming world. They offer several advantages over traditional payment methods, including faster transaction times, lower fees, and increased privacy. However, it’s important to note that cryptocurrency transactions are typically irreversible, so players need to exercise caution and ensure they are sending funds to the correct address. Not all online casinos accept cryptocurrencies, but those that do often offer exclusive bonuses and promotions to incentivize their use. Additionally, cryptocurrency payments can sometimes bypass traditional banking restrictions, making them a viable option for players in certain jurisdictions. However, it’s crucial to understand the volatility of cryptocurrencies and potential regulatory uncertainties before using them for online gaming.
